Week of May 18, 2026
New
- Guest trial chat — visitors can try Anuma without an account, getting three free messages on the full chat surface with the sidebar, suggestion chips, and Council Mode on display before signing in.
- Chat selection toolbar — highlight any text in a message to Save to memory (Anuma rewrites the selection into a clean entry you can edit before adding to your Memory Vault ) or Ask Anuma (the selection becomes a quote chip above the composer so your next message carries the context).
- Storage panel in Settings — real on-device usage with a per-category breakdown for Images, Videos, Audio, Documents, Slide decks, and Apps.
Plans
- $10 credit pack now delivers 1000 credits (up from 900).
Improved
- Smooth streaming markdown rendering — per-word fade on new tokens, no paragraph flash, no margin oscillation, no full-height code blocks snapping shorter mid-stream, and math survives streaming without vanishing at the final render.
- Per-message response info (model, latency, tokens) moved into a single dropdown menu on chat replies.

Performance
- Backup OOM fix — restore on heavy accounts no longer climbs the heap from ~87 MB up to 168+ MB; live data shows it flat at ~97 MB across 988 ops. Binary frames replace base64, hung fetch promises are released, and media downloads stream through a new batched endpoint.
- Mobile: image attachment memory usage reduced; keyboard handling moves to react-native-keyboard-controller.

Week of May 4, 2026
Models
- Added support for Grok 4.3.
Improved
- Cross-tab conversation sync now streams deltas instead of full snapshots — multi-tab chats stay in lockstep with less bandwidth and quicker convergence under heavy streaming.
- Replaced the Terms of Service checkbox at sign-up with a passive consent line — clearer wording, one fewer click.
Fixed
- Synthetic tool-result placeholders no longer leak into the model’s view of conversation history.
